Overview

Kashmir, often referred to as “Paradise on Earth,” is a breathtaking region located in the northern part of the Indian subcontinent. Nestled in the Himalayas, it is renowned for its stunning natural beauty, with snow-capped mountains, lush green valleys, serene lakes, and meandering rivers. Kashmir is famous for its houseboats on Dal Lake, picturesque gardens, and vibrant culture, influenced by a blend of Hindu, Muslim, and Buddhist traditions.

The region also offers a rich variety of experiences, from adventurous activities like trekking, skiing, and angling, to peaceful retreats for nature lovers. Its handicrafts, such as pashmina shawls and handwoven carpets, add to its unique charm. Kashmir’s allure has made it a favored destination for tourists seeking tranquility, adventure, and cultural exploration.
